Chief Minister Sarbananda Sonowal will dedicate the solar project at Muluk Gaon in Dibrugarh district for the people on December 14, a press release received here stated.

The solar project has been initiated by SSRDP, a trust of The Art of Living. Sri Sri Ravi Shankar, a humanitarian, peace ambassador and the founder of The Art of Living is keen on development of the North East region of India, and has therefore guided many projects. ‘Light A Home’ is a dream project initiated by SSRDP nationwide. This is one of the biggest projects in Assam following which a total of 287 households will be benefited.

Though the project was designed to have a central solar power station from where distribution through cable was planned, but approval was not granted by the ASEB as during the rainy season the area is flooded and may thus cause danger to innocent lives.

Hence, two central battery-charging stations have been installed in two buildings. Wiring with a provision of two lights and one fan has already been done in each house along with one solar battery.

Along with the solar project, two skill development training centres are also planned, namely tailoring training and computer centre, which will provide opportunity for self employment. In order to provide clean drinking water, 100 water filters will be distributed among the needy people during the function. Further, SSRDP is planning to train local cultivators for undertaking organic farming, the release added.
